L3Harris’ Space and Airborne Systems Space Sector is seeking a highly motivated, team-oriented Manager, Systems Engineer (Spacecraft Bus Group Lead) to join an engineering organization that works with a variety of external bus suppliers to deliver tested spacecraft buses for integration into the space vehicle. In this leadership role, you will spend part of your time managing a team of spacecraft bus lead engineers and working with programs and suppliers to ensure that spacecraft buses meet all technical, performance, and schedule requirements across the full program lifecycle.
Key responsibilities for this position include:
- Performing functional management of a small group of spacecraft bus lead engineers and managing staffing allocations against defined engineering resource demands.
- Supporting organizational development through recruiting, mentoring, career development, talent assessments, and performance reviews to ensure appropriate skill sets and resource capacity.
- Providing technical leadership and guidance for the design, development, and integration of the spacecraft bus, ensuring compliance with mission requirements and industry standards.
- Collaborating with internal program teams, including systems engineering, payload engineering, and mission operations, for seamless integration across subsystems and payloads.
- Working closely with external bus suppliers to oversee and review development and delivery, ensuring all technical specifications, performance criteria, and milestones are met.
- Leading and participating in design reviews, such as PDR, CDR, and TRR, as well as overseeing hardware/software integration and environmental testing.
- Driving failure investigations to root cause and implementing corrective and preventative actions while identifying, assessing, and mitigating technical risks.
- Preparing and reviewing technical documentation, including design specifications, interface control documents, test plans, and reports.
